Aluminium Hormozgan F.C. is a football club from Iran. It was started in 2006. The team is based in the city of Bandar Abbas, Iran. They play in the Azadegan League, which is one of Iran's football leagues. History of the Club
Aluminium Hormozgan was founded in 2006. The team quickly moved up through the leagues. In 2012, they reached the Iran Pro League. This is the highest football league in Iran. They were the first team from the Hormozgan region to play in this top league.
However, they only stayed in the top league for one season. They finished 15th and were moved down to the Azadegan League. This is called being "relegated." Later, in 2016, Aluminium Hormozgan was relegated again. They moved down to the 2nd Division.

Team Managers
A football team's manager is like its coach. They are in charge of training the players and deciding how the team will play. Here are some of the people who have managed Aluminium Hormozgan:
Javad Zarincheh (October 2009)
Vinko Begović (October 2009 – June 2011)
Akbar Misaghian (June 2011 – February 2013)
Parviz Mazloomi (February 2013 – September 2013)
Abbas Sarkhab (September 2013 – November 2013)
Hans-Jürgen Gede (November 2013 – January 2014)
Majid Namjoo-Motlagh (January 2014 – August 2015)
Davood Haghdost (August 2015 – ??)
